Technical Seo Checklist | CopywritingWarriors

In the digital landscape, a robust technical SEO checklist is essential for optimizing a website’s performance and search engine visibility. This comprehensive guide will explore the critical components of technical SEO, its importance, and actionable steps to enhance your website’s structure and functionality. By understanding and implementing a technical SEO checklist, you can improve your site’s crawlability, loading speed, and overall user experience, ultimately driving higher organic traffic and better ROI. Let’s dive into the specifics of what makes a solid technical SEO checklist and how it can transform your online presence.

What is a Technical SEO Checklist?

A technical SEO checklist is a structured guide that outlines the essential elements needed to optimize a website for search engines. It ensures that your site is crawlable, indexable, and provides a seamless user experience.

Definition and Importance

A technical SEO checklist serves as a roadmap for website optimization, focusing on backend elements that affect search performance. It is crucial because it helps identify and rectify issues that could hinder a website’s visibility in search engines. By following a checklist, you ensure that all necessary technical aspects are addressed, improving both your site’s search rankings and user experience.

Key Components

The key components of a technical SEO checklist include site architecture, crawlability, mobile-friendliness, HTTPS implementation, and structured data. Each element plays a vital role in how search engines interpret and rank your site. Addressing these components systematically can lead to significant improvements in your website’s performance and visibility.

Why is Technical SEO Crucial for Your Website?

Technical SEO is crucial because it directly impacts your website’s search engine rankings and user experience. A well-optimized site can lead to higher traffic, improved engagement, and better conversion rates.

Impact on Search Rankings

Search engines prioritize websites that are technically sound, meaning that a proper technical SEO setup can enhance your site’s chances of ranking higher in search results. Factors like site speed, mobile-friendliness, and crawlability are essential for search engine algorithms. Neglecting technical SEO can result in lower rankings and missed opportunities for organic traffic.

User Experience

A well-optimized technical SEO framework creates a better user experience by ensuring fast load times, responsive design, and easy navigation. When users find what they need quickly and without frustration, they are more likely to stay on your site longer, reducing bounce rates and increasing conversions. A positive user experience is increasingly becoming a ranking factor for search engines.

What Are the Core Elements of a Technical SEO Checklist?

The core elements of a technical SEO checklist revolve around site architecture, crawlability, and indexability. These aspects are fundamental for ensuring that search engines can successfully crawl and index your site.

Site Architecture

Site architecture refers to how your website is structured, including the organization of content and navigation. A well-structured site helps both users and search engines understand the hierarchy of information. Key practices for optimizing site architecture include using a clear URL structure, creating a logical navigation system, and implementing breadcrumb links. This organization enhances usability and aids in search engine crawling.

Crawlability and Indexability

Crawlability refers to the ability of search engines to discover and access your website’s pages. Indexability is the process of adding those pages to a search engine’s database. To ensure your site is crawlable, use tools like Google Search Console to identify crawl errors. Additionally, make sure your robots.txt file is correctly configured to allow search engines to index your important pages while preventing access to non-essential ones.

How Can You Check Your Website’s Crawlability?

To check your website’s crawlability, you can use tools like Google Search Console and analyze your robots.txt file. These methods will help you identify any barriers preventing search engines from crawling your site effectively.

Using Google Search Console

Google Search Console is an invaluable tool for assessing your website’s crawlability. It provides insights into how Googlebot interacts with your site, highlighting any crawl errors or issues. By regularly monitoring this tool, you can promptly address issues like broken links, server errors, and blocked pages, ensuring optimal crawlability for search engines.

Analyzing Robots.txt

Your robots.txt file plays a crucial role in directing search engines on which pages to crawl and index. It’s important to review this file to ensure that it isn’t inadvertently blocking important content. Tools like the Robots.txt Tester in Google Search Console can help you verify the file’s configurations and make necessary adjustments to improve crawlability.

What Tools Can Help with Technical SEO Audits?

Various tools can assist with technical SEO audits, helping you identify issues and optimize your website. Popular tools include SEMrush, Ahrefs, and Screaming Frog, each offering unique features for comprehensive analysis.

Top SEO Tools Overview

SEMrush provides an all-in-one solution for SEO audits, including site health checks, keyword tracking, and competitor analysis. Ahrefs is well-known for its backlink analysis and keyword research capabilities, making it a favorite among SEO professionals. Screaming Frog, on the other hand, excels in crawling websites to identify technical issues such as broken links and duplicate content. Choosing the right tool depends on your specific needs and budget.

Comparison of Tool Features

Tool Key Features pricing
SEMrush Site audit, keyword tracking, competitor analysis Starts at $119.95/month
Ahrefs Backlink analysis, keyword research, site explorer Starts at $99/month
Screaming Frog Website crawling, technical SEO analysis Free for up to 500 pages; £149/year for unlimited

How to Optimize Your Website’s Loading Speed?

Optimizing your website’s loading speed involves various strategies, including compressing images, leveraging browser caching, and reducing server response time. Faster loading speeds lead to a better user experience and improved SEO rankings.

Page Speed Insights

Google’s PageSpeed Insights is an excellent tool for assessing your website’s loading speed. It provides a detailed report on how well your site performs on both mobile and desktop devices, along with actionable suggestions for improvement. By regularly checking your site’s speed and implementing the recommended changes, you can significantly enhance user experience and retention.

Common Speed Optimization Techniques

Some common techniques for optimizing loading speed include minifying CSS and JavaScript files, enabling compression, and using a Content Delivery Network (CDN). Additionally, reducing the number of HTTP requests and optimizing images can dramatically improve load times. Implementing these techniques not only boosts performance but also enhances your site’s SEO potential.

What Role Does Mobile-Friendliness Play in Technical SEO?

Mobile-friendliness is a critical aspect of technical SEO, as search engines prioritize mobile-optimized sites in their rankings. With the majority of users accessing websites via mobile devices, ensuring a responsive design is essential.

Mobile Usability Testing

Testing your website’s mobile usability can be done using Google’s Mobile-Friendly Test tool. This tool evaluates your site’s mobile responsiveness and provides insights into any issues affecting user experience. By addressing these issues, you can enhance accessibility for mobile users and improve your site’s overall search engine ranking.

Responsive Design Best Practices

Implementing responsive design best practices involves ensuring that your website adapts seamlessly to various screen sizes. Key elements include flexible layouts, scalable images, and appropriate font sizes. By prioritizing responsive design, you not only improve user experience but also align with Google’s mobile-first indexing approach, which is vital for maintaining search visibility.

How to Implement HTTPS on Your Website?

Implementing HTTPS on your website is crucial for security and SEO. It encrypts data exchanged between users and your site, enhancing user trust and protecting sensitive information.

SSL Certificate Options

To implement HTTPS, you need an SSL (Secure Socket Layer) certificate. There are several types of SSL certificates available, including single domain, multi-domain, and wildcard SSL certificates. The choice depends on your website’s structure and needs. Many hosting providers offer SSL certificates, often included in hosting plans, making implementation straightforward.

Redirecting HTTP to HTTPS

Once you have installed your SSL certificate, it’s essential to set up 301 redirects from HTTP to HTTPS. This ensures that users and search engines are directed to the secure version of your site. Using tools like .htaccess in Apache or server configurations in Nginx can help you effectively manage these redirects, preserving your SEO rankings and user access.

What Are XML Sitemaps and How Do They Work?

XML sitemaps are essential for guiding search engines through the structure of your website, helping them understand which pages to crawl and index. They enhance your site’s SEO by ensuring all critical content is discoverable.

Creating an XML Sitemap

Creating an XML sitemap can be done using various tools, including Yoast SEO for WordPress or online sitemap generators. The sitemap should include all important pages and be updated regularly to reflect any changes to your site. Once created, it should be submitted to Google Search Console to facilitate better indexing.

Submitting to Search Engines

After creating your XML sitemap, submitting it to search engines is crucial for effective indexing. In Google Search Console, you can easily submit your sitemap URL under the “Sitemaps” section. This step helps ensure that search engines are aware of all your pages, improving your site’s visibility and crawl efficiency.

How to Manage Duplicate Content Issues?

Managing duplicate content issues is vital for maintaining your site’s SEO integrity. Duplicate content can confuse search engines and dilute your ranking potential.

Canonical Tags

Canonical tags are HTML elements that help indicate the preferred version of a webpage. By adding a canonical tag to the head section of duplicate pages, you inform search engines which version to prioritize for indexing. This practice helps consolidate ranking signals, preserving your site’s authority and improving search visibility.

301 Redirects

Implementing 301 redirects is another effective way to manage duplicate content. When you have multiple pages with similar content, redirecting users and search engines to a single, authoritative page can help consolidate traffic and ranking power. This approach not only improves user experience but also prevents potential SEO penalties associated with duplicate content.

What Are Structured Data Markups and Their Benefits?

Structured data markups provide search engines with additional context about your content, enhancing how your site appears in search results. They can improve click-through rates and overall visibility.

Types of Structured Data

There are various types of structured data, including schema markup, JSON-LD, and microdata. Schema markup is the most widely used format and can be applied to various content types, such as articles, products, and events. Implementing structured data helps search engines better understand your content, which can lead to rich snippets and improved visibility in search results.

Implementing Schema Markup

Implementing schema markup can be done using Google’s Structured Data Markup Helper. This tool allows you to select the type of content and generate the necessary code. Once implemented, you can test your markup using Google’s Rich Results Test to ensure it is correctly configured. Proper implementation can significantly enhance your search presence and user engagement.

How to Conduct a Technical SEO Audit Effectively?

Conducting a technical SEO audit involves a systematic approach to identifying and addressing issues that affect your website’s performance. Regular audits are essential for maintaining optimal SEO health.

Step-by-Step Audit Process

The step-by-step audit process includes assessing site speed, reviewing crawl errors, analyzing mobile-friendliness, and evaluating content structure. Start by using tools like Google Search Console and PageSpeed Insights to gather data. Then, address any identified issues, such as broken links or slow loading times, to enhance your site’s overall performance.

Common Pitfalls to Avoid

Common pitfalls during a technical SEO audit include overlooking mobile optimization, neglecting page speed, and failing to check for duplicate content. To avoid these mistakes, ensure that your audit covers all critical aspects of technical SEO. Regularly update your knowledge of SEO best practices to stay ahead of potential issues and maintain your website’s performance.

What Are the Best Practices for URL Structure?

Best practices for URL structure involve creating clean, descriptive URLs that are easy for both users and search engines to understand. A well-structured URL can improve user experience and SEO rankings.

SEO-Friendly URL Guidelines

SEO-friendly URLs should be concise, include relevant keywords, and avoid unnecessary parameters. For example, a URL like “www.example.com/technical-seo-checklist” is preferable to “www.example.com/page?id=12345.” Consistency in URL structure across your site helps search engines index your pages more effectively and improves user navigation.

Avoiding URL Parameters

Avoiding excessive URL parameters is crucial for maintaining a clean URL structure. Parameters can create duplicate content issues and complicate your site’s indexing. If parameters are necessary, consider implementing canonical tags to indicate the preferred version of a page. Keeping URLs simple and descriptive enhances both user experience and SEO performance.

How Can You Monitor Your Website’s Technical SEO Health?

Monitoring your website’s technical SEO health involves regular audits and tracking key metrics that indicate performance. Consistent monitoring allows you to identify and address issues promptly.

Regular Audit Frequency

It’s recommended to conduct technical SEO audits at least quarterly. However, if your site undergoes frequent changes or updates, more regular audits may be necessary. Establishing a routine audit schedule helps ensure that any emerging issues are quickly identified and resolved, maintaining optimal site performance.

Key Metrics to Track

Key metrics to track for technical SEO health include page load speed, crawl errors, mobile usability scores, and indexation rates. Tools like Google Search Console and analytics platforms can provide valuable insights into these metrics. By monitoring these indicators, you can proactively address potential issues and optimize your site’s performance.

What Are the Latest Trends in Technical SEO?

Staying updated with the latest trends in technical SEO is crucial for maintaining competitive advantage. Key trends include voice search optimization and focusing on Core Web Vitals.

Voice Search Optimization

Voice search is rapidly gaining popularity, making it essential to optimize your content for conversational queries. This involves using natural language, answering common questions, and focusing on local SEO strategies. Optimizing for voice search can enhance your visibility and attract more organic traffic as users increasingly rely on voice-activated devices.

Core Web Vitals

Core Web Vitals are a set of metrics that gauge user experience on your website, focusing on loading performance, interactivity, and visual stability. Google has indicated that these metrics will play a significant role in search rankings. By prioritizing Core Web Vitals, you can enhance user satisfaction and improve your site’s overall SEO performance.

How to Create a Technical SEO Action Plan?

Creating a technical SEO action plan involves prioritizing issues identified in your audit and setting timelines for resolution. A structured approach ensures that critical tasks are addressed efficiently.

Prioritizing Issues

When creating your action plan, categorize issues based on their impact on SEO performance and user experience. High-impact issues, such as crawlability and site speed, should be addressed first. By prioritizing tasks, you can allocate resources effectively and ensure that the most pressing concerns are resolved as quickly as possible.

Setting Timelines and Goals

Setting realistic timelines and measurable goals for each task in your action plan is essential for tracking progress. Use project management tools to assign tasks and monitor deadlines. Regularly review your action plan to ensure that you stay on track and adapt to any changes in your website or SEO landscape.

What case studies Showcase Successful Technical SEO Implementation?

Case studies can provide valuable insights into successful technical SEO implementation, highlighting effective strategies and measurable results. Learning from real-world examples can inform your approach.

Real-World Examples

Consider case studies from companies like Airbnb and Shopify, which have successfully implemented technical SEO strategies to enhance their search visibility. These companies often focus on optimizing site speed, mobile usability, and structured data, resulting in increased organic traffic and improved user experience. Analyzing such examples can provide inspiration and actionable insights for your own technical SEO efforts.

KPIs and Results

Key performance indicators (KPIs) such as organic traffic growth, decreased bounce rates, and improved conversion rates are essential for measuring the success of technical SEO initiatives. By tracking these metrics, you can assess the effectiveness of your strategies and make data-driven adjustments as needed. Documenting results from case studies can guide your implementation and help justify investments in technical SEO.

How Much Should You Budget for Technical SEO services?

Budgeting for technical SEO services can vary widely based on your website’s size, complexity, and the specific services required. Understanding the costs involved can help you allocate resources effectively.

Pricing Tiers Explained

Technical SEO services typically range from $500 to $5,000 per month, depending on the scope of work. Smaller websites may benefit from basic audits and recommendations, while larger, more complex sites may require ongoing support and comprehensive audits. Consider your goals and the level of expertise you need when determining your budget.

Return on Investment

Investing in technical SEO can yield significant returns by improving your website’s visibility and user experience. Increased organic traffic can lead to higher conversion rates and revenue. Tracking ROI through metrics like customer acquisition cost (CAC) and lifetime value (LTV) can help justify your investment and guide future budgeting decisions. For tailored insights, contact our team for a proposal.

Mini FAQ

What is a technical SEO checklist? A technical SEO checklist is a structured guide for optimizing a website’s backend elements to improve search engine visibility and user experience.

Why is technical SEO important? Technical SEO is vital for enhancing search rankings and user experience, directly impacting traffic and conversions.

How often should I conduct a technical SEO audit? It’s recommended to conduct a technical SEO audit at least quarterly, or more frequently if your site undergoes regular updates.

What tools can I use for technical SEO audits? Popular tools include SEMrush, Ahrefs, and Screaming Frog, each offering unique features for comprehensive analysis.

What are structured data markups? Structured data markups are code snippets that provide search engines with additional context about your content, enhancing visibility in search results.

How can I improve my website’s loading speed? You can improve loading speed by optimizing images, using a CDN, and minimizing CSS and JavaScript files.



Leave a Reply

Your email address will not be published. Required fields are marked *